The heaters are not run on DC, but on AC from winding XY.

The Z tap raises the heaters to the same DC voltage as the cathodes.
This high power resistor network (R47, R48, R49) provides the cathode bias without requiring a separate low voltage rectifier and transformer winding, but I haven't figured out why they draw current from both the 285 volt and 375 volt points to do that.

Edit: probably because a simpler arrangement would require an even higher wattage resistor somewhere?
